So often the root of every little thing that causes me stress during the day is fear. And fear, precious friend, reveals an area of our lives where we’re not trusting God.
When something worries you this week, ask “Do I trust you, Father, with this?” He promises us His perfect peace and steadfast minds when we choose to trust Him with every little thing — and every big thing — in our lives.
Try it. Try Him. He won’t let you down!
You will keep in perfect peace
those whose minds are steadfast,
because they trust in you.
Trust in the Lord forever,
for the Lord, the Lord himself
is the Rock eternalIsaiah 26:3-4
Marinade your mind in these words this week. See how He takes your worries and, in exchange, give you His peace. Now that’s one life-changing trade!
